:yeah::yeah:Ok I have been a holden enthusiast now for many years, more than twenty. I don't see what all the fuss is about for the need to lower the Commodores, no matter which model. Newer cars, other than 4x4's are already heaps lower than the older ones right from factory, ie I could wriggle my way under my HT's and HK's etc with little effort, and I can't do that with the VY unless I jack it up slightly.
IMO the handling doesn't improve greatly when lowered, the word is they look better but personally I disagree, not to mention the hassles you guys have when exiting servo's or any other driveway that has a slight dip; take it on an angle and all that crap. And last but not least we don't (or aren't supposed to) drive at speeds where the lowering will have beneficial results regarding handling anyway. In my PERSONAL opinion they look better at factory height with a set of nice fats all round.
I don't wish to condemn you guys that do lower and if that's your trip then good luck but am I missing something here? Also a lot of VT's particularly look LOL with their back tyres at near thirty degree angles some even with camber kits.:yeah:
